mechanical engineering is a stream of engineering which deals with design and manufacturing.It has a tremendous scope in automobile engineering,cement industry,steel,power sector, Hydraulics,etc.It involves applications of all streams of engineering like Civil engineering(mechanics), computer engineering(CAD,CAM,CAE), electronics engineering(mechatronics). It is rightly called a EVERGREEN BRANCH.
